Abstract
The cross section for the reaction γ + p → π⁺ + n was measured at the Caltech synchrotron. The π⁺ was detected in a multichannel magnetic spectrometer, and the data were recorded in the memory of a pulse height analyzer. The results are presented in the form of energy distributions at 12 fixed laboratory angles from 34° to 155°. cross section measurements are reported with photon energies between 500 MeV and 1350 MeV. No detailed fitting of the entire angular range was attempted; however, a narrow bump in the cross section at 180° is explained as the effect of a cusp at the eta meson threshold.
